After helping blaze the trail for Australian clubs in Asia following its¡Ç championship win in the first season of the Hyundai A-League, Sydney FC has taken another step towards expanding its links with the world¡Çs fastest growing football federation, joining forces with Chinese powerhouse, Shanghai Shenhua.
The Sky Blues have agreed to enter a sister-club relationship with the leading Chinese Super League side, signing a Letter of Intent at the Sydney Football Stadium on Monday.
The partnership, which will be formalised during the coming weeks with the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ding, will provide for matches to be staged in Shanghai and Sydney, exchanges of techniques and ideas, as well player development through planned player exchanges. It's proposed that both clubs will also promote sales of each other¡Çs merchandise.
